Do some cleanups of TIPC based on make namespacecheck
1. Don't export unused symbols
2. Eliminate dead code
3. Make functions and variables local
4. Rename buf_acquire to tipc_buf_acquire since it is used in several filesCompile tested only.
This make break out of tree kernel modules that depend on TIPC routines.Signed-off-by: Stephen Hemminger

This patch converts the TIPC reference table locking routines
into non-inlined routines, since they are mainly called from
non-performance critical areas of TIPC and the added code
footprint incurred through inlining can no longer be justified.Signed-off-by: Allan Stephens

Tried to run the new tipc stack through sparse.
Following patch fixes all cases where 0 was used
as replacement of NULL.
Use NULL to document this is a pointer and to silence sparse.This brough sparse warning count down with 127 to 24 warnings.
